AI Contract Overview
The contract specifies the procurement of water purification tablets containing a stabilized form of chlorine dioxide, free of active chlorine or iodine, for use in military first aid kits. Each unit consists of ten individually sealed tablets, designated by the unit of issue PG, with a mandatory 60-month shelf life, at least 51 months of which must remain at the time of delivery to the government. The product is identified by NSN 6850-01-530-3396 and manufacturer part number 8014821 from Katadyn North America Inc. Strict packaging and labeling requirements apply, including compliance with Medical Marking Standard No. 1, which supersedes MIL-STD-129, and packaging in accordance with MIL-STD-2073-1E to ensure protection from damage during transit. All hazardous material documentation must conform to OSHA’s revised Hazard Communication Standard, requiring submission of Safety Data Sheets and compliant labels aligned with the Globally Harmonized System, along with employee training on these standards prior to contract award. Delivery is to be FOB destination within 20 days of contract award, with no variance permitted in quantity, and inspection and acceptance occur at the delivery point, Fort Hood, Texas. The procurement is governed by DLA packaging and technical requirements, including RS023 for shelf-life adherence and RA001 for inclusion of technical specifications from the DLA Master List. The solicitation number is SPE2DP-26-T-4019, issued by the Department of Defense under Medical Supply Chain Pharms FSA, with a response deadline of July 13, 2026. The unit price and total value are listed as zero, indicating a placeholder or pending price determination. Communication and compliance with DLA’s regulatory frameworks, including removal of government identification from non-accepted supplies and adherence to federal hazardous materials guidelines, are mandatory for supplier compliance.
